Dining at The Fairmont Royal Pavilion
- Palm Terrace
White Moorish arches, cool ocean breezes, a sea so close that it almost reaches the table. The exquisite Palm Terrace Restaurant has a relaxed, intimate style and features a breathtaking view of the Caribbean Sea. Whether you choose to indulge in traditional afternoon tea in the lounge, savor complimentary canapes while sipping on a pre-dinner cocktail, or simply delight in an exquisite melange of international and Caribbean fare: the magnificent open-air setting of the Palm Terrace Restaurant is one of the most picturesque on the island. Add to that some of the best musical talents Barbados has to offer, and the Palm Terrace Restaurant is a place where memories are destined to be created. Open daily for afternoon tea from 3:30pm to 5pm. Also open nightly for dinner from 7pm to 9:45pm with live entertainment. The dress code is resort casual. No beachwear or athletic wear allowed. Reservations are recommended for dinner.
- Cafe Taboras
Located poolside, this casual open-air bistro provides a blend of exceptional food, a casual relaxed atmosphere and breathtaking views of the Caribbean Sea. Daily buffet breakfast features both a hot and cold station, with a wide selection of fresh fruits, cereals, pastries and hot daily specials. Lunch options change daily. Cafe Taboras also offers an appetizing selection of beach and poolside refreshments. Open for breakfast, lunch, and dinner and the dress code is informal. Reservations are recommended for dinner.
- Piperade
Located at The Fairmont Glitter Bay. It is a charming, open-air, award-winning restaurant overlooking the Caribbean Sea. The restaurant provides a beachside setting underneath towering palms and serves both international and Caribbean fare. It is open for breakfast, lunch, and dinner. The dress code is informal, however, shirts are required. For evening, gentlemen need to wear long pants, and jeans or t-shirts are not permitted. Reservations are recommended for dinner.
